United Families International is thrilled to be working with University Students from around Uganda to provide a greater understanding on a variety of topics. These forum events will touch on topics ranging from relationships to personal development - leadership to basic financial literacy. These are skills to put in your tool box that can lead to a more successful future for you and for the community in which you live.
